If you suffer from arthritis, make sure you wear good quality shoes when exercising. Worn out shoes may lead to uneven distribution of your weight. As a result, you will feel more pain in your legs. Buy new workout shoes when you notice the bottoms are wore out unevenly on your old pair.

It’s important to stop arthritis as soon as possible. One way you can prevent it from happening is to use good typing and computer habits. Having a raised mouse pad and keeping your wrists even with the keyboard are both great methods for typing correctly. These methods reduce hand strain, which in turn can reduce any issues you may have in the future.

Help your joints remain strong by using good posture. When you are successful with this, your arthritic pain will decrease. Keep you body straight when you are standing up, and do not slouch when you sit. Try to ensure that your weight is equally divided on each leg. Your joints and spine can feel much stronger, and perhaps your arthritis symptoms could diminish.

One way to relieve the pain and stiffness at night is to take a nice, hot bath. Use bath salts, and make it relaxing and stress-free. This will allow your body to relax, and the pain from arthritis will lessen, which will help you go to sleep, and stay sleeping for a longer period of time.
